  • Patent number: 8970697
    Abstract: An image distribution apparatus that ensures both privacy protection and security is provided. A private area storage section stores private areas relating to the privacy of users. A cutout area storage section stores, as a cutout area, an area requested by an identified user to be distributed. An image processing level storage section stores an image processing rule that defines an image processing level for each of areas having different levels of privacy.

  • Patent number: 8677244
    Abstract: Provided is an exclusive operation control apparatus which, when input operations of a plurality of users compete with each other, displays a content on which the plurality of input operations are reflected, instead of performing only one of the input operations. An operation determination section receives input information from the plurality of users, and determines an operation. An exclusive operation determination section determines an exclusive operation concerning a new operation by using the new operation and a previous operation. The content copying section copies the content based on a result of the determination. The content management section receives the new operation from the operation determination section and, when the new operation is an operation on the copied content, generates and displays on a display device display data which is obtained by reflecting the new operation on the copied content.

  • Patent number: 8676246
    Abstract: A position information obtaining section 102 obtains position information indicating the current position of an information communication terminal 100. A safety area storing section 103 stores in advance a safety area considered as being safe because the security risk such as information leak is low. A safety determination section 104 determines, based on the position information and the safety area, the security risk of wireless communication performed by the information communication terminal 100 at the current position. The communication control section 105 controls a wireless communication section 106 so as to transmit a radio signal at a larger radio wave intensity when the safety determination section 104 has determined that the risk is low, and to transmit a radio signal at a smaller radio wave intensity when the safety determination section 104 has determined that the risk is high.

  • Publication number: 20130267219
    Abstract: A mobile terminal periodically confirms the state of a takeover permission terminal (another mobile terminal) registered in takeover permission terminal information (S801). At this time, the mobile terminal determines whether or not a specific event (incoming call, power-off, etc.) has occurred on the takeover permission terminal (S802). If the mobile terminal has determined that a specific event has occurred on the takeover permission terminal, the mobile terminal confirms whether or not the mobile terminal is registered in the takeover side terminal information of the takeover permission terminal (S803). Then, if the mobile terminal is registered, the mobile terminal takes over the operation that the takeover permission terminal has performed (S804).

  • Patent number: 8448187
    Abstract: A conflict resolution apparatus automatically updates an application conflict rule specifying a conflict condition among applications when a device is installed or uninstalled. An application conflict rule storage section stores the application conflict rule. An application executing section determines, based on the application conflict rule, conflicts among a plurality of applications and executes at least one application in accordance with a result of the determination. An application conflict rule updating section updates the application conflict rule in accordance with a change of the conflict condition among the plurality of applications when a resource of the conflict resolution apparatus is changed.

  • Patent number: 7925753
    Abstract: In a normal operation state, a connection management section writes data transmitted from a first processing section to a data temporary storage section and reads data to be received by a second processing section from the data temporary storage section. Upon receiving control signals which instruct a change of the subject of processing, the first processing section and the second processing section output a transmitting-end clear request and a receiving-end clear request, respectively. The connection management section reads data from the empty data storage section after a transmitting-end clear request is received and until a receiving-end clear request is received, and writes data to the empty data storage section after a receiving-end clear request is received and until a transmitting-end clear request is received.

  • Publication number: 20100229184
    Abstract: A system management apparatus (101) includes: a start-judgment unit (104) that obtains an event identifier for identifying an event from an event storage unit (103) in which an event for an application program is stored; a status obtainment unit (106) that obtains a status of the information processing system; and a control unit (107) that adaptively starts the application program. The start-judgment unit (104) judges whether or not to start the application program according to whether or not the status of the information processing system obtained by the status obtainment unit (106) satisfies a start judgment condition associated with the event identifier. The control unit (107), when the start-judgment unit (104) judges that the application program is not to be started, discards the event stored in the event storage unit (103) without starting the application program.

  • Publication number: 20100085275
    Abstract: Provided is a device selection control apparatus for selecting a specific target device for control from among a plurality of candidate devices. A device center position detection section (14) detects position information of the candidate devices detected by the device detection section (12), and sets an allowable shake threshold value of the candidate device based on the initially detected position information. A determination section (16) acquires a shake amount of the candidate device by using the latest position information received from the device center position detection section (14), and the initially detected position information, and determines to switch to zoom processing on the picture information when the shake amount exceeds an allowable shake threshold value. A picture processing section (18) performs the zoom processing on the picture information when the determination section (16) determines to switch to the zoom processing.

  • Patent number: 7246126
    Abstract: A terminal-side communications control unit makes a request to a server for retrieving an instruction file that describes an instruction for transmitting transmission data. The server transmits the instruction file in response to the request for retrieving the instruction file. On receiving the instruction file, the terminal-side communications control unit causes an application executing unit to execute an application, and also forwards the instruction file to a transmission data generating unit. On receiving the instruction file, the transmission data generating part refers to the instruction file to generate, from generated data stored in a generated data storage unit, transmission data to be transmitted to the server.

  • Patent number: 6920481
    Abstract: In a communications terminal 3, a CPU 32 retrieves start-up data 112 from a server 1 using a Web browser 311, which is stored in a storage device 31. The CPU 32 performs data authentication with respect to authentication type data 1123 included in the start-up data 112. Then, when the authentication is succeeded, the CPU 32 follows the authentication type data 1123 so as to determine which authentication mode is to be used for authenticating the application data. In this manner, the authentication mode for authenticating the application data can be easily changed.
